ARE WE GETTING WHAT WE DESERVE

 
"No people will tamely surrender their Liberties, nor can
any be easily subdued, when knowledge is diffusd and Virtue is
preservd. On the Contrary, when People are universally ignorant,
and debauchd in their Manners, they will sink under their own
weight without the Aid of foreign Invaders."

-- Samuel Adams (letter to James Warren, 4 November 1775)

 We have many examples of our public officials acting in a very depraved manner. Mostly of a preverted sexual manner but also other  acts of wrong doing. My question is do we as a people allow this to happen.I know 1 person can't vote out the whole Congress but as a whole why don't we clean house and Senate . I have a theory but I would like to see other opinions . I don't think anyone can say that putting up with elected officials that lie , cheat , steal  and do many other wrong things is a good thing for our country .We all make mistakes but I think we can tell when someone makes a mistake and when someone is of a corrupt depraved individual .
